Item 1.01. Entry Into a Material Definitive Agreement.
Securities Purchase Agreement
On September 10, 2026, Nuvve Holding Corp. (the
“Company”) entered into a Securities Purchase Agreement (the “Purchase Agreement”) with FirstFire Global Opportunities
Fund, LLC (“Buyer”), pursuant to which the Company issued and sold to the Buyer a convertible promissory note in the principal
amount of $280,000 (the “Note”). The Note was issued with an original issue discount of $30,000, resulting in a purchase price
of $250,000.
The Note bears interest at a rate of 12% per annum
and matures on September 10, 2027. Commencing on the six-month anniversary of the issuance date, the Buyer may convert all or any portion
of the outstanding principal amount and accrued interest under the Note into shares of the Company’s common stock, par value $0.0001
per share (the “Common Stock”) at a conversion price equal to the lesser of: (i) $1.40 per share, or (ii) 85% of the lowest
trading price of the Common Stock during the ten trading days immediately preceding the applicable conversion date. The Buyer’s
ability to convert the Note is subject to a beneficial ownership limitation of 4.99%. The Note contains customary events of default and
related remedies, including an increase in the interest rate and the conversion discount upon the occurrence of an event of default. The
shares issuable upon the conversion of the Note are subject to certain piggyback registration rights.
In connection with the Purchase Agreement and
the Note, the Company delivered irrevocable instructions to its transfer agent to reserve shares of the Company’s common stock for
issuance upon conversion of the Note (the “Irrevocable Transfer Agent Instructions”).

Exchange Agreement
On September 10, 2026, the Company entered into
a securities exchange and amendment agreement (the “Exchange Agreement”) with the holders (the “Holders”) of an
aggregate of 2,238.655 shares (the “Existing Series A Shares”) of the Company’s Series A Preferred Stock, par value
$0.0001 per share (the “Series A Preferred Stock”), representing all of the Company’s outstanding Series A Preferred
Stock. Pursuant to the Exchange Agreement, the Holders agreed to exchange their Existing Series A Shares for an aggregate of 2,238.655
shares of a newly designated Series C Convertible Preferred Stock, par value $0.0001 per share (the “Series C Preferred Stock”)
and stated value of $1,000 per share (the “Stated Value”), in reliance on the exemption from registration provided by Section
3(a)(9) of the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”) (such transaction, the “Exchange”).
As previously disclosed, the Company entered into
a registration rights agreement, dated November 14, 2025 (the “Registration Rights Agreement”), with the Holders, pursuant
to which the Company agreed to certain registration rights with regards to the shares of Common Stock underlying the Existing Series A
Shares. Pursuant to the Exchange Agreement, the Registration Rights Agreement shall be amended to provide that the shares of Common Stock
issuable upon the conversion of any shares of Series C Preferred Stock shall be subject to the registration rights set forth in the Registration
Rights Agreement.

Item 5.03. Amendments to Articles of Incorporation or Bylaws; Change
in Fiscal Year.
On September 15, 2026, in connection with the
Exchange Agreement, the Company filed a Certificate of Designation of Preferences, Rights and Limitations of Series C Convertible Preferred
Stock (the “Certificate of Designation”) with the Secretary of State of Delaware. The Certificate of Designation designates
3,000 shares of the Company’s authorized preferred stock, par value $0.0001 per share, as Series C Preferred Stock and sets forth
the preferences, rights and limitations of the Series C Preferred Stock. The Certificate of Designation became effective upon filing.
Conversion. At any time and from time to
time, a holder of shares of Series C Preferred Stock may, at its option, convert shares of Series C Preferred Stock into a number of shares
of Common Stock, as is determined by (i) multiplying (x) the number of shares of Series C Preferred Stock to be converted by (y) the Stated
Value thereof, and then (ii) dividing the result by the conversion price of $1.40 per share (the “Conversion Price”), subject
to certain conditions. The Conversion Price is subject to full ratchet antidilution protection and certain exceptions upon any subsequent
transaction at a price lower than the Conversion Price then in effect and standard adjustments in the event of stock dividends, stock
splits, combinations or similar events.
Dividends. Holders of the Series C Preferred
Stock shall be entitled to receive cumulative dividends at the rate per share of 8% per annum, payable quarterly. Such dividends shall
be payable, at the election of the Holder, in cash, shares of Common Stock, or any combination of cash and shares of Common Stock.
Voting. Except as otherwise required by
law, the Series C Preferred Stock shall have no voting rights.
Liquidation. In the event of any voluntary
or involuntary liquidation, dissolution or winding-up of the Company (a “Liquidation”), the holders of Series C Preferred
Stock will be entitled to receive out of the assets, whether capital or surplus, of the Company an amount equal to the Stated Value of
each share of Series C Preferred Stock, plus any other fees or liquidated damages then due and owing thereon, before any distribution
or payment shall be made to the holders of any securities junior to the Series C Preferred Stock.
Ranking. The Series C Preferred Stock ranks
senior to all other shares of capital stock of the Company and any other class or series of preferred stock or other capital stock of
the Company created after the effectiveness of the Certificate of Designation as to payment of dividends, distributions and payments upon
the liquidation, dissolution and winding up of the Company. The Company shall not create a class or series of capital stock that is senior
in rank or pari passu to the Series C Preferred Stock without the consent of the holders of a majority of the Series C Preferred Stock.

Exhibit 99.1
NUVVE HOLDING CORP.
September 10, 2026
Continental Stock Transfer & Trust Company
1 State Street, Floor 30
New York, NY 10004
Ladies and Gentlemen:
NUVVE HOLDING CORP., a Delaware
corporation (the “Company”) and FIRSTFIRE GLOBAL OPPORTUNITIES FUND, LLC, a Delaware limited liability company (the “Investor”),
have entered into a securities purchase agreement on or around September 10, 2026 (the “Agreement”), pursuant to which the
Company issued that certain promissory note in the original principal amount of $280,000.00 (the “Note”).
You are hereby irrevocably
authorized and instructed to reserve a sufficient number of shares of common stock, par value $0.0001 per share (“Common Stock”)
of the Company (initially, 5,000,000 shares) for issuance upon full conversion of the Note in accordance with the terms thereof. The amount
of shares so reserved may be increased, from time to time, only upon the written instructions of the Company.
The ability to convert the
Note in a timely manner is a material obligation of the Company pursuant to the Note. Provided that Continental Stock Transfer & Trust
Company (the “Transfer Agent”) is acting as transfer agent at the time, your firm is hereby irrevocably authorized and instructed
to within two (2) Trading days issue shares of Common Stock of the Company to the Investor upon your receipt from the Investor (provided,
however, that the Investor must concurrently provide the following items to the Company as well) of: (i) a notice of conversion under
the Note (“Conversion Notice”) executed by the Investor, (ii) an opinion of the Company's counsel or counsel of the Investor,
confirming that the shares may be issued upon conversion of the Note without any transfer restrictions pursuant to an effective resale
registration statement or pursuant to the exemption provided by Rule 144 (or any other available exemption) under the Securities Act of
1933. as amended (the “Securities Act”), and (iii) copies of all supporting prospectus or supporting documentation (a seller's
representation letter and a broker's representation letter if the shares have been held less than twelve months). Such shares should be
issued at the option of the Investor as specified in the Conversion Notice and/or Exercise Notice either (i) electronically by crediting
the account of a Prime Broker with the Depository Trust Company through its Deposit Withdrawal at Custodian (“DWAC”) system
provided the Investor causes its broker or bank to initiate a DWAC deposit or (ii) in certificated form without any restrictive legend
which would restrict the transfer of the shares, provided however that if such shares are not able to be sold under Rule 144 or any other
exemption under the Securities Act and you have received an opinion from the Company's or Investor's counsel that the issuance of the
shares is exempt from registration under the Securities Act and when issued the shares will be fully paid and non-assessable, then the
issued certificates for such shares shall bear the following restrictive legend:
THE SECURITIES REPRESENTED BY THIS CERTIFICATE
HAVE NOT BEEN REGISTERED UNDER THE SECURITIES ACT OF 1933, AS AMENDED. THE SECURITIES MAY NOT BE SOLD, TRANSFERRED OR ASSIGNED IN THE
ABSENCE OF AN EFFECTIVE REGISTRATION STATEMENT FOR THE SECURITIES UNDER SAID ACT OR AN OPINION OF COUNSEL IN FORM, SUBSTANCE AND SCOPE
CUSTOMARY FOR OPINIONS OF COUNSEL IN COMPARABLE TRANSACTIONS. THAT REGISTRATION IS NOT REQUIRED OR UNLESS SOLD PURSUANT TO RULE 144 UNDER
SAID ACT OR OTHER APPLICABLE EXEMPTION.
Except with respect to issuances
pursuant to conversions under the Note as provided in this instruction letter, the shares shall remain in the created reserve with the
Transfer Agent until the Investor and an authorized officer of the Company provides joint written instructions to the Transfer Agent that
the shares or any part of them shall be taken out of the reserve and shall no longer be subject to the terms of these instructions.
The Company hereby authorizes
you to disclose to the Investor, after the Investor's request from time to time, the number of shares authorized and issued and outstanding,
the reserve balance, and the cost basis of any issuance of Common Stock made to the Investor.
The Company shall indemnify
you and your officers, directors, principals, partners, agents and representatives, and hold each of them harmless from and against any
and all loss, liability, damage, claim or expense (including the reasonable fees and disbursements of its attorneys) incurred by or asserted
against you or any of them arising out of or in connection with the instructions set forth herein. the performance of your duties hereunder
and otherwise in respect hereof, including the costs and expenses of defending yourself or themselves against any claim or liability including
any claim which may be made or asserted by the Company, except that the Company shall not be liable hereunder as to matters in respect
of which it is determined that you have acted with gross negligence or in bad faith. You shall have no liability to the Company and the
Investor in respect of this if such action was taken or omitted to be taken in good faith, and you shall be entitled to rely in this regard
and without liability on the advice of counsel, including counsel selected by you.
The Board of Directors of
the Company has approved these irrevocable instructions and does hereby extend the Company's irrevocable agreement to indemnify your firm
for all loss, liability or expense in carrying out the authority and direction herein contained on the terms herein set forth.
The Company agrees that in
the event that you resign as the Company's transfer agent, the Company shall engage a suitable replacement transfer agent that will agree
to serve as transfer agent for the Company within five (5) business days. The Company acknowledges that we will have the right to complete
any issuance, conversion request, or exercise request received in good order prior to our resignation. It is also understood that you
are permitted to resign without any stipulated conditions.
The Investor is intended to
be and is a beneficiary hereof and no amendment or modification to the instructions set forth herein may be made without the consent of
the Investor.
Notwithstanding any other
provision hereof, the Company and the Investor understand that you shall not be required to perform any issuance of the shares if (a)
such an issuance or transfer of shares is in violation of any state or federal securities laws or regulations or (b) the issuance of the
shares is prohibited or stopped as required or directed by a court order from a court of competent jurisdiction. Additionally, Company
and Investor understand that you shall not be required to perform any issuance of the shares if Company is in default of its payment obligations
under its agreement with you.
